Cervical cancer deaths in women of reproductive age occur in low and middle-income countries. However, there are no national screening programmes to identify preinvasive cancers and nor are there universally accessible preinvasive treatment options. High-risk HPV infection causes cervical cancers and HPV Vaccination is now in the process of being a national programme in India. Countries must take several critical decisions about vaccine delivery including vaccination sites, timing and whether it can be integrated with other health or community services. Cervical Cancer In India In a promising advance in its fight against cervical cancer, India has recently launched its first locally produced version of the human papillomavirus (HPV) vaccine. The quadrivalent Cervavac vaccine, which protects against the virus strains most likely to cause cancer of the cervix, vagina, and vulva, among others, was developed jointly by the Serum Institute of India and the Indian Government and Department ...

The health of the uterus is of great important to a woman's well-being. A major female reproductive organ, the uterus nurtures the fertilized ovum that develops into the foetus and holds it till the baby is mature enough for birth. The uterus provides support to the bladder, bowel, pelvic bones and organs as well. There are several conditions you must guard your uterus against! Endometriosis: Not Your Uterus's Friend Endometriosis is a condition in which cells from the lining of your uterus implant or grow on the outside of the uterus. It causes bulky uterus which blocks your fallopian tubes, blood can get trapped in the ovaries, causing Endometrial cysts. Common signs and symptoms of endometriosis include: Painful periods (dysmenorrhea) Pain during intercourse Painful bowel movements or urination Excessive bleeding during periods Infertility.
